difficulté avec espace membre
le 25/05/2009 à 23:06
Mydis
salut tout le monde,
je pense que c'est pas trop tôt pour répondre à ce problème, mais je pense si on met NULL à la place de "" ça va marcher.
Salam
Quelle horreur ! Et pourquoi pas true ou false ?
Lorsque l'ensemble des champs n'ont pas besoin d'être renseigné, il faut préciser quels sont les champs à affecter.
C'est de la syntaxe de base de MySQL. Donc, direction la
documentation des insert !
Développeur récurrent, procédural et relationnel. Caustique soupe-au-lait.
Pour résoudre le problème, il suffit de rajouter dans la ligne ceci :
$sql = 'INSERT INTO membre ('login', 'pass_md5')
VALUES ('mysql_escape_string($_POST['login'])', 'md5(mysql_escape_string($_POST['pass']))')';
Ainsi pas besoin d'envoyer tout les champs, mais uniquement ceux que l'on désire et comme 'id' est en auto-incrément, il rajoute de lui même (enfin MySQL ^^) le fameux +1 ...
Ecrire un message
Votre message vient d'être créé avec succès.
BB-Code
Pour insérer une URL clickable
Pour insérer une adresse E-mail
Pour annoter
Pour écrire du code
Pour faire un lien vers une fonction PHP
Pour écrire du texte préformaté
Pour écrire du texte en gras
Pour écrire du texte en italique
Pour écrire du texte souligné
Pour écrire du texte barré
Pour écrire un titre principal
Pour écrire un titre secondaire
Pour écrire une liste
Smiley
:bond:
:boxe:
:bsmile:
:bump:
:clap:
:coeur:
:cool:
:cry:
:eek:
:evil:
:fleur:
:fou2:
:fou:
:grin:
:grrr:
:hammer:
:hippy:
:hum:
:idee2:
:idee:
:kdo:
:king:
:ko:
:lol:
:love2:
:love:
:mad:
:maitre:
:noel:
:oops:
:raa:
:razz:
:roll:
:sad:
:skull:
:smile:
:timide:
:trink:
:vice:
:vomi:
:wink:
:zzz: